Terminator 4 and The Hobbit in the works from MGM

In an article on Variety today, they reported that MGM will have a number of very big $150-200 Million projects that would be in development over the next few years, including Terminator 4, The Hobbit, and a sequel to The Thomas Crown Affair. This strategy, called the tentpole strategy, is one that MGM is implementing in an attempt to recover from their 40-year slump.
